Output eca008c6087e657feaad3ea5c960c1ba37c6e8ec8df84796720de555ec7ef76d:34

value
83495
script pubkey
OP_0 OP_PUSHBYTES_20 15ead86ad8ded524842f8972156d9648cc7a9585
address
bc1qzh4ds6kcmm2jfpp039ep2mvkfrx849v937npr6
transaction
eca008c6087e657feaad3ea5c960c1ba37c6e8ec8df84796720de555ec7ef76d
confirmations
43507
spent
true